STEPHENSON v. UNITED STATES

No. 13466.

257 F.2d 175 (1958)

Jesse J. STEPHENSON v. UNITED STATES of America.

United States Court of Appeals Sixth Circuit.

July 10, 1958.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Jacob K. Stein, Cincinnati, Ohio, for appellant.

Marvin D. Jones, Asst. U. S. Atty., Lexington, Ky. (Henry J. Cook, Lexington, Ky., on the brief), for appellee.

Before McALLISTER, MILLER and STEWART, Circuit Judges.


PER CURIAM.

The appellant was indicted for forcibly seizing and unlawfully transporting a woman in interstate commerce on July 12, 1947, in violation of the provisions of Section 408(a), Title 18, U. S. Code, 1940 Edition. Following a plea of not guilty, he was tried by jury, found guilty, and on February 2, 1948, received a sentence of life imprisonment. At the trial he was represented by two attorneys of his own choosing...
